About

Polperro Beach offers families a charming stretch of coastline beside one of Cornwall's most picturesque fishing villages. This outdoor beach destination in South West England welcomes visitors of all ages from babies and toddlers to teenagers for seaside exploration. The beach features on-site parking at the village entrance.

Families can enjoy the beach while exploring the narrow lanes and harbour of this unspoilt fishing village. The traditional Cornish setting provides authentic coastal character. Children love rock pooling and paddling while parents appreciate the village charm.

Located in Polperro, this beach provides quintessential Cornish seaside experiences. Those searching for beaches near Looe will find Polperro delivers beautiful coastal heritage.
